Why Choose a German-Taught T-Course?
Germany is one of the world's leading destinations for engineering, technology and applied sciences. As Europe's largest industrial economy, it is home to globally recognized companies in automotive engineering, mechanical engineering, electrical engineering, renewable energy, robotics and information technology.
If you plan to study Engineering, Computer Science, Information Technology, Mathematics, Natural Sciences or other technical degree programmes at a German university, completing a German-taught T-Course (Technikkurs) provides the academic and language foundation needed for long-term success.
Our German T-Course prepares international students for admission to partnered German universities while strengthening the subject-specific German language skills required for technical studies. Alongside mathematics, physics, chemistry and computer science, students develop the technical vocabulary needed for university lectures, laboratory work, examinations and future careers in Germany's engineering and technology sectors.
Why study engineering and technology in German?
- Access our partner's German-taught Bachelor's programmes in Engineering, Computer Science, Applied Sciences and Technology at public and private universities across Germany.
- Improve your employability. Germany continues to face a shortage of qualified STEM professionals, with more than 240,000 STEM positions remaining unfilled due to increasing demand in engineering, IT and digital technologies.
- Prepare for technical communication in German, including laboratory reports, engineering documentation, project work and collaboration with industry partners.
- Study in one of Europe's strongest industrial economies. Manufacturing accounts for over 21% of German employment, making it one of the country's largest employment sectors and a major source of engineering careers.
- Build long-term career opportunities in industries including automotive engineering, artificial intelligence, renewable energy, automation, aerospace and advanced manufacturing.
Germany is also one of Europe's leading destinations for STEM education. Around one in four university students in Germany is enrolled in an engineering-related field, and international students play an increasingly important role in meeting the country's future demand for engineers and technology professionals.

This course contains
The T-Course includes mathematics, physics, and computer science as its core subjects. It prepares students for technical and science-based degree programs at German universities. If you choose the German T-Course, mathematics, physics, and computer science are taught in German. In addition, you receive focused German language training to support your progress up to the C1 level.
